Ticketing Ballot Competition Terms and Conditions NYE on the Cahill Expressway 2019

1. The competition (“Competition”) involves entrants applying for up to fve (5) free tickets to the NYE on the Cahill Expressway 2019 event (“Event”). Entrants may nominate to attend the 9pm freworks display, or the midnight freworks display.

2. The Competition starts at 9:00am AEDT on 2 September 2019 and closes at 11:59pm on 30 September 2019.

3. These Terms and Conditions set out how the Competition will run and how the prize may be used. By entering the Competition entrants are deemed to accept these Terms and Conditions and they will form a binding legal contract between each entrant and the Promoter.

4. The Promoter is ROADS AND MARITIME SERVICES (ABN 76 236 371 088) a NSW Government agency and corporation incorporated under section 46 of the Transport Administration Act 1988 (NSW) of 20 Ennis Rd Milsons Point NSW 2061 (Promoter).

5. Entry is free and is open only to persons who are residents of New South Wales at the time of entering.

6. The winners will be drawn at random on 14 October 2019 at 9:00am by Ticket Solutions Pty Ltd trading as Oztix of Level 1, 78 Annerley Road, Woolloongabba, QLD 4102 on behalf of the Promoter. Winners will be notifed by email during the redemption period, between Monday 14 October 2019 and Friday 22 November 2019.

7. The Promoter is not responsible for contacting winners by any other method or for winners not receiving notifcation for any reason. Entrants are responsible for providing and maintaining correct contact details.

8. The Promoter will notify entrants of failure to win a prize by email following the end of the redemption period on Friday 22 November 2019.

9. To enter, entrants must complete all mandatory questions and submit an accurate and valid online entry via rms.events/nye (“the Competition Website”) before the Competition closes. Mandatory questions are clearly identifed. All entries become the property of the Promoter.

10. Entrants require a valid email address in order to enter the Competition. Entrants can enter the Competition only once. Multiple entries from the same email address or alternative email addresses by the same person will be deemed to be ineligible entries.

11. Entrants warrant that if any entry includes the personal details (including name, address, email address, or mobile phone number) of any other person, the entrant has obtained all necessary consents from such person. Entrants indemnify the Promoter from all liability arising from a breach of these warranties.

12. Entrants will be placed into separate draws according to their indicated session time and/or accessibility requirements.

13. The Promoter reserves the right, at any time, to verify the validity of entries and the identity and eligibility of entrants. Entrants must provide such evidence as the Promoter may require for verifcation purposes.

14. There will be approximately 3,180 tickets available to be won for the 9pm freworks session. Eligible entrants will be drawn at random from the pool of entrants for the 9pm freworks session until there are no tickets left and will be deemed the prize-winners for the 9pm session of the Event. Each winner will receive the number of tickets requested in their entry (up to a maximum number of 5 tickets) to the 9pm session of the Event.

15. There will be approximately 3,180 tickets available to be won for the midnight freworks session. Eligible entrants will be drawn at random from the pool of entrants for the midnight freworks session until there are no tickets left and will be deemed the prize-winners for the midnight session of the Event. Each winner will receive the number of tickets requested in their entry (up to a maximum number of 5 tickets) to the midnight session of the Event.

16. The tickets to the Event are in portable digital format (PDF and E-Ticket) and will be sent to the winner’s email address. Each E-Ticket has its own unique barcode that must be scanned for entry to the Event. The winner must print the tickets and bring the printed copy to the Event. If a duplicate E-ticket arises from having been on forwarded, re-printed or provided unlawfully to another individual, then the frst E-ticket presented will be the one accepted for entry to the Event. Any duplicate tickets will not be accepted and the Promoter accepts no responsibility for any inconvenience caused. The Promoter is not responsible for any technical failure that may arise that prevents a ticket from being scanned.

17. All tickets to the Event are issued subject to the Conditions of Entry which are available on the Competition Website and are subject to change.

18. Access to the Event is strictly limited to valid ticket holders only, and is subject to clauses 16 and 17 above. Ticket holders must present their tickets to staf for scanning on entry to the Event.

19. Every person requires a ticket to enter the Event, including children in strollers (each stroller / pram requires one ticket). Babies under 12 months who are carried in a body-worn baby carrier do not require a ticket.

20. The Promoter will not re-issue lost or stolen tickets to the Event.

21. The prize only includes the number of tickets requested by the prize winner in their entry (up to a maximum number of 5 tickets). Meals, drinks, travel, transfers, incidentals and any extra expenses are the responsibility of each ticket holder. Food and non-alcoholic drinks will be available to purchase at the Event.

22. Any change in prize between the publishing date and the date a prize is claimed is not the responsibility of the Promoter.

23. General admission ticket holders must make their own way to the Event. No parking is available. Entry to and exit from the Event is from the corner of Conservatorium Road and Macquarie Street. Please join the queue in the grass area on Macquarie Street for entry. There will be no access to the Event from Cumberland Street Steps, Macquarie Street Steps, the Royal Botanic Gardens Walkway or the Circular Quay Elevators.

24. Entry to the Event will be from 6.30pm to 8.45pm for the 9pm freworks display and from 9.45pm to 11.45pm for the midnight freworks display on Tuesday 31 December 2019.

25. There will be no pass outs.

26. Ticket holders are subject to security screening, including identity verifcation, metal detection wand search, and bag search prior to entry into, and inside, the controlled area of the Event. The Event area is a designated family area. The Event is strictly NO alcohol. Smoking is prohibited in the Event area, except in designated smoking areas. Failure or refusal to comply with security screening requirements or prohibition on alcohol or smoking may result in refusal of entry to the Event or removal from the Event.

27. For safety reasons, the following items are NOT permitted at the Event: glass, cans and metal containers; alcohol and illicit drugs; any liquids – noting that empty plastic bottles can be reflled with water for free inside the Event; bags/backpacks larger than A3 in size - excluding prams; hard shell eskies, picnic baskets and cooking appliances; folding chairs greater than 15cm in height; umbrellas; furniture – including tents, gazebos and infatables; drones (and other remote-controlled devices), professional cameras, professional recording equipment, tripods and selfe sticks; sporting equipment – including balls, bicycles, skateboards; musical instruments; freworks or explosives; weapons of any kind; knives and metal utensils; laser pointers; animals - excluding authorised Assistance Animals (Assistance Animals require registration prior to attendance); clothing, banners or fags that may be deemed to contain ofensive or inappropriate material or advertising material; and any items deemed to present a safety risk by security. Ticket holders breaching these conditions will have the prohibited items removed. Any items discovered during security screening that are indicative of or connected with a criminal ofence will be referred to NSW Police.

28. Ticket holders are required to leave the Event area promptly after the conclusion of the freworks display to allow cleaning to take place.

29. Ticket holders must not be under the infuence of drugs or alcohol and must act responsibly and follow requests made by police, Event organisers, security staf, Event staf and Event volunteers. Ticket holders breaching these requirements or participating in anti-social behaviour may be refused entry or required to leave the Event.

30. The Promoter cannot guarantee the freworks display will occur. The Promoter will have no liability to ticket holders if the freworks are cancelled or if access to the Event is not available due to inclement weather, safety or other reasons.

31. The tickets for the Event cannot be exchanged or redeemed with the Promoter. The tickets for the Event cannot be copied, ofered for sale or sold. The Promoter reserves the right to cancel tickets and refuse entry to the Event, as well as refuse the prize winner from entering the same Competition in future years, where the Promoter has reasonable grounds to believe any tickets have been copied, ofered for sale or sold by a prize winner.

32. The Promoter is not liable for any errors in the details provided by the entrant in the online registration form, for entries not being received within the required time, or for tickets being lost, misdirected or not delivered.

33. The Promoter discloses, and each ticket holder acknowledges, that the Event area will be crowded and each ticket holder enters the Event at their own risk. To the fullest extent permitted by law, each ticket holder releases the Promoter from all liability in respect of all injury, damage and loss that the ticket holder may sufer arising from or in connection with the Event.

34. The Promoter and/or contractors hired by the Promoter may flm and/or take photographs of ticket holders at the Event. By entering the Competition, ticket holders agree to the Promoter using their image or likeness for the purposes of marketing and promoting the Event and the Competition (including any New Year’s Eve Event Competitions in future years). To assist with future advertising of the Competition, the Competition Website will prompt entrants to advise the Promoter on how they heard about the Event.

35. The Promoter reserves the right to refuse entry to, or remove from the Event area, any person that does not comply with or breaches these Terms and Conditions or the Conditions of Entry, is intoxicated or disorderly, or whose conduct is unlawful or ofensive.

36. These terms will be construed according to the laws of New South Wales and entrants submit to the exclusive jurisdiction of the courts of that State. Failure by the Promoter to enforce any of its rights at any stage does not constitute a waiver of those rights.

37. This gratuitous lottery is conducted under section 4G of the Lotteries and Art Unions Act 1901 (NSW).
